Nine lawyers at a Shropshire law firm have been recognised as leaders in their field in a national “who’s who” of legal professionals.

Chambers and Partners UK 2017 Edition ranks the best lawyers in specialist areas of law across the UK based on independent research and interviews with solicitors and clients.

Lanyon Bowdler, which has offices across Shropshire and Herefordshire, has nine lawyers highlighted in what is a valuable independent endorsement of its expertise.

They are: Kay Kelly, Lucy Small and Emma Broomfield, of the firm’s clinical negligence team, Sue Hodgson, a specialist in family law, Neil Lorimer and Dawn Humphries, of the personal injury team, John Merry, head of the employment team, Jon Clifford, of the dispute resolution team, and David Brammer, head of planning.

Brian Evans, managing partner at Lanyon Bowdler, said: “We are delighted to have nine of our team included in the rankings, which is the most we have ever had.
